Mount's Struggles Continue

The former Chelsea star has endured a challenging debut season with the Red Devils, managing only 12 Premier League appearances due to persistent injury concerns. United's medical staff are reportedly conducting a comprehensive review of Mount's physical condition ahead of the new campaign.

Mount's fitness issues have become a significant concern for manager Erik ten Hag, who had envisioned the 25-year-old as a cornerstone of his revamped midfield. The ongoing absence has left United fans frustrated and questioning the wisdom of the substantial investment.

Wolves Eye Belgian Shot-Stopper

Meanwhile, Wolverhampton Wanderers are making moves in the transfer market with their sights set on Club Brugge goalkeeper Senne Lammens. The 21-year-old Belgian youth international has emerged as a primary target for manager Gary O'Neil as he seeks to bolster his squad depth.

Lammens, who has served as understudy to first-choice keeper Nordin Jackers at Club Brugge, represents a promising long-term prospect for the Midlands club. Wolves see the young goalkeeper as both a developmental project and potential future first-team contender.
